How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Coconut Palms?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Coconut Palms Studio Apartments | $1,530 | $1,300 | $1,736 |
Coconut Palms 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,728 | $900 | $2,220 |
Coconut Palms 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,085 | $1,395 | $3,200 |
Coconut Palms 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,194 | $1,549 | $3,990 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Coconut Palms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Coconut Palms?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Coconut Palms with Swimming Pool is at Country View Garden Homes listed at $1,300.
How much is the average rent for Coconut Palms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Coconut Palms with Swimming Pool is $2,030.
What is the largest Coconut Palms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Coconut Palms is a 1,887 square feet unit starting from $1,625 at Triton Cay - Fort Myers.
What is the average size for Coconut Palms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Coconut Palms is currently at 701 sq ft.
